Tweed - Chanel fabric is a 100% POLYESTER Tweed-type fabric, with a weight of 420 gr/m2 and a width of 150 cm. Its printed design features multicolor Vichy check patterns, ideal for garments and decoration with a touch of classic and modern style at the same time. It can be combined with plain colors such as white, black, red, and navy blue. The fabric is digitally printed with the design on one side.
Regarding its characteristics, the fabric has a rigid feel, making it suitable for structured garments such as jackets, coats, skirts, and dresses. It is suitable for different applications such as fashion (for both men and women), accessories, home textiles, and outdoor decoration.
Among the applications and uses of the fabric are the making of jackets, blazers, coats, trenches, skirts, dresses, bomber jackets, vests, shorts, bermudas, bow ties, and caps. It can also be used for making cushions for living rooms, bedrooms, and kitchens.
It is important to consider the necessary care for this fabric, such as not bleaching, washing at a maximum temperature of 30ºC, allowing dry cleaning except for trichloroethylene, ironing with a cool temperature, and not tumble drying.
Finally, the printing technology used for the manufacture of this fabric is sublimation (polyester), which allows for a high-quality printed design by transferring the design from printed paper to the fabric through heat and pressure. This printing process ensures a resistant and durable print.
